Description
RIDGID®100A, 150A and 200A Universal Stands are used to
mount and support the 300 Compact, 535, 535A, 1224 and
1233 Threading Machines.
See the product label for specifications or consult the RIDGID cat-
alog.
Figure 1 – RIDGID 100A and 150A Stands
Assembly
1. Determine what threading machine the stand will be used
with and the required stand width:
535 (pre 2001), 300 Compact and 1233 - Narrow Stand
Width of 12" (30.5 cm) (535 machines made prior to 1996
require adapter bracket Cat. No. 58007)
535 (2001 and newer), 535A and 1224 - Wide Stand Width
of 15.5" (39.4 cm).
2. Assemble the stand, leaving the fasteners hand tight. Make
sure the “Inside decals are towards the inside of the stand
(see Figure 2). For the Wide Stand width, use the spacers
and 4" long bolts. For the 150A and 200A, make sure that
the axles are in the forked ends of the stand stop (see
Figure 3).
3. With the stand on a smooth, level surface, securely tighten
all fasteners.
4. Carefully place the threading machine on the stand. For
150A and 200A, place the threading machines with carriage
toward the handles (see Figure 4). Align the mounting holes
in the threading machine base with the appropriate holes in
the stand, as shown in Figure 2, for proper balance. Securely
attach machine to stand.
Inspection/Maintenance
Clean the stand to aid inspection and improve control. Inspect the
stand before each use for proper assembly, wear, damage, mod-
ification or other issues that could affect safe use. If any problems
are found, do not use until corrected.
Lubricate all moving parts/joints as needed with light lubricating oil.
Wipe up excess oil.

Set Up and Operation
1. Always use the stand in clear, level, stable locations.
2. Stand leveling – Loosen nut and turn leveling pad to adjust.
Do not allow pad to come out of the leg. Tighten nut to lock
pad in place.
Transporting
1. Before moving, make sure all equipment and material is
removed from the machine and stand or properly secured to
prevent falling or tipping. Make sure the switch is in the
OFF position and the cord unplugged. The cabinet on the
200A includes slots for routing the foot switch and power cord
into the cabinet for storage.
2. The 150A and 200A wheeled stands allow threading ma -
chines to be moved over smooth, level surfaces. To use,
fully open handles and lift legs slightly off the ground before
rolling.
3. A forklift can be used to the move the threading ma-chine/ -
stands. Place the forks under the stand upper rails (just
below the threading machine) (Figure 4).
